Leadership Review Briefing — Sales Leads, Fenbrook Systems. The revised commission scheme takes effect next quarter. Base rates stay unchanged; accelerators now start at 105 percent of target rather than 110, and multi-year deals earn a flat uplift instead of tiered bonuses. Clawback applies to cancellations within ninety days. Transitional credit covers deals already in late-stage pipeline, as logged by the end of this month. Questions go to regional directors first. The confidential plan underpinning these changes is noted below.

confidential, badup-hawef: The finance team signed off on a budget of $12.8 million for Project Eliael. The renewal with Wenaxix Foods closes at $44.4 million a year, 49 percent above the last contract.

The prototype workshop at Calverton House, ground floor west, is where the Briarline hardware team builds and tests early units. Team assistants can enter to drop off parts, collect couriered components, or escort visitors — but visitors must never be left alone inside. Safety glasses hang by the door; wear them past the yellow line. The workshop is badge-restricted, so assistants use the shared entry code issued by facilities, which is:

badge for yahif-bahaf: bdg-XUBUM-7

All third-party plugins for the PickPath warehouse pick-list optimizer must ship signed artifacts. Unsigned bundles are rejected at upload by the Crateworks registry, with no manual override. Sign the final tarball only, after your build completes, since any post-signing modification invalidates the digest. Verification happens both at upload and again at load time on warehouse edge nodes, so keep your toolchain deterministic. Before distributing, verify your artifact against the registry's current public key, shown below.

deploy key for kahag-kagaf: bky9_uLYdkfG6Z